ABSTRACT:
The invention relates to piperidinyl hydrogen 2-hydroxyalkyl phosphates which have been found to be effective ultraviolet stabilizers. The invention also relates to piperidinyl hydrogen 2-hydroxyalkyl phosphate salts which have been found to be effective ultraviolet stabilizers. The invention also relates to ultraviolet degradable organic compositions containing a stabilizing amount of the piperidinyl hydrogen 2-hydroxyalkyl phosphates or salts thereof to prevent such degradation. These stabilizers are effective in the presence of other additives commonly employed in polymeric compositions including, for example, pigments, colorants, fillers, reinforcing agents and the like. These ultraviolet stabilizers may also be incorporated into the organic compositions in the polymer melt or dissolved in the polymer dope, or coated on the exterior of the molded article, film or extruded fiber.
